Lyft partners with Ola, GrabTaxi to reach Asian markets
By Heather Somerville SAN FRANCISCO (Reuters) - Lyft has formed new partnerships with two Asian on-demand ride services, Ola and GrabTaxi, as the U.S. company works to gain a toehold in the booming overseas market. Lyft, which announced an alliance with Didi Kuaidi, China's largest ride-hailing company, back in September, has formed a coalition that will allow passengers to use all platforms to hail a ride as they travel between the U.S. and Asia. Toshiba, Fujitsu and Vaio mulling PC units merger: Nikkei
(Reuters) - Japanese electronic companies Toshiba Corp, Fujitsu Ltd and Sony Corp spinoff Vaio are mulling a combination of their PC operations, according to a Nikkei report. The three companies aim to sign a basic agreement this month and launch the combined company in April 2016, the business daily said on Thursday.
